Output 67a895e8ba119c43eb43b93e5bf21ab3423b425e35c029acfe6087ff5d311fda:0

value
59259468
script pubkey
OP_0 OP_PUSHBYTES_20 068aae2cac29f55fbb21b50d80fcb2c4404c8fe1
address
ltc1qq692ut9v9864lwepk5xcpl9jc3qyerlp07fllc
transaction
67a895e8ba119c43eb43b93e5bf21ab3423b425e35c029acfe6087ff5d311fda
spent
true